A flavorful and easy-to-make casserole combining seasoned ground beef, cheese, and tortillas for a satisfying meal.
Ingredients
Meat and Beans
1poundground beef
1mediumonion, diced
2clovesgarlic, minced
1can (10 oz)enchilada sauce
1can (14.5 oz)diced tomatoes, drained
1can (15 oz)black beans, drained and rinsed
1teaspoonground cumin
1teaspoonchili powder
1teaspoonsalt
1/2teaspoonpepper
Tortillas
8corn tortillascorn tortillas
2cupsshredded cheddar cheese
2cupsshredded Monterey Jack cheese
Garnish
to tastefresh cilantro for garnish(optional)
Instructions
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C).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ish.
Cook ground beef with onion and garlic until browned; drain excess fat.
Add enchilada sauce, tomatoes, beans, cumin, chili powder, salt, and pepper; simmer 5 minutes.
Layer 4 tortillas in dish, spread half of beef mixture, and sprinkle with cheese. Repeat with remaining tortillas and beef, then top with remaining cheese.
Bake for 25 minutes until bubbly and browned. Rest a few minutes before serving. Garnish with cilantro if desired.
Notes
For a spicier version, add jalapeños or hot sauce.
